Meaning of

kaffaara

कफ़्फ़ारा • کفارہ

atonement; expiation

प्रायश्चित; क्षमा

کفارہ; معافی

Arabic

Kaffaara embodies the act of seeking forgiveness and making amends. In poetry, it often reflects the human struggle for redemption and the desire to cleanse one's soul.

Poets use kaffaara to delve into themes of guilt, repentance, and the hope for renewal. It contrasts with themes of sin, highlighting the path to spiritual peace.
